A poly-phase electrical system having a 90° phase separation is classified as which type?

A poly-phase electrical system with a 90° phase separation is classified as a 4-phase system. This classification stems from the fact that phase separation cannot be achieved with a standard three-phase system, which typically has phase separations of 120° between the phases. In the case of a 4-phase system, four voltage waveforms are generated, each separated by 90°, allowing for better performance in certain applications, such as in stepper motors and other specialized equipment.

In a 2-phase system, for instance, the phase separation is typically 90° or 180°, but only two phases are utilized; thus, it does not encompass the characteristics of a 4-phase system. Similarly, a 3-phase system consists of three phases separated by 120°, and a 5-phase system would have a separation of 72° for each phase. Therefore, the specific characteristic of having four distinct phases each separated by 90° categorizes the poly-phase electrical system as a 4-phase system.
